UpContent: About
UpContent operates a B2B SaaS model centred on helping organisations source, manage, distribute, and measure third-party content at scale. It creates value by reducing the manual effort involved in content discovery, adding workflow and compliance controls, and integrating curated content into existing publishing and marketing systems. The business appears to monetise access to the platform through recurring subscriptions, with additional value created through analytics, API access, enterprise workflows, and adjacent conversion tooling added via Sniply.

UpContent: Market Position
UpContent is a private B2B software company that provides a content curation and distribution platform for marketing, sales, publishing, and content teams. Its core product helps organisations discover relevant third-party articles, organise them into approval workflows, and distribute them across websites, social channels, email, and RSS. The platform also includes analytics and an API for embedding curated content into external systems, and it emphasises compliance controls for regulated sectors such as finance and insurance.
The company makes money primarily through subscription SaaS pricing, with tiered plans based on usage and feature access, plus enterprise-oriented packaging. Its customers are businesses rather than consumers, including marketers, publishers, associations, and technical teams that need curated content workflows, measurable engagement, and integration into existing martech stacks. The 2023 acquisition of Sniply extended the platform into branded CTA overlays on shared third-party content, adding a lead-conversion layer to its curation offering.
